Output 58b2141364978bec9257e36085833f085600c0b6a8d504e971f3eb34de492995:1

value
530413
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8608b05ca701a15998cb977f9f4f01cddd04a3be OP_EQUAL
address
3DuisxwfVeo2jyZ9ZvU8qzbzq863YMb8dX
transaction
58b2141364978bec9257e36085833f085600c0b6a8d504e971f3eb34de492995
spent
true